Let two Roman fives at extremities meet.

At the right hand of these, add two circles complete;

Then five times one hundred place at the right hand,

And a nice winter’s comfort they make as they stand.

362. What number is that which can be divided by 2, 3, 4, 5, and 6, leaving, in each case, a remainder of 1, and by 7, without a remainder?
